Introduction to Long Material Storage Racks

Long material storage racks are specialized storage solutions designed to hold long and bulky items such as pipes, metal profiles, timber, and tubes. They are essential in modern warehouses, factories, and distribution centers where maximizing storage space while ensuring safety and accessibility is critical. Unlike traditional shelving, long material storage racks provide horizontal storage options that prevent bending, damage, and inefficient stacking.

As businesses face increasing warehouse demands and tighter floor space, these racks have become a key component in efficient material handling. Their modular and adjustable designs allow operators to optimize storage layouts according to specific materials and workflow requirements.

Types of Long Material Storage Racks

Different warehouse needs require specific types of long material racks, each offering unique benefits depending on the type, weight, and length of the materials stored.

Cantilever Racks

Cantilever racks feature horizontal arms extending from a central support column. These racks are ideal for storing long items like pipes, timber, or steel profiles, allowing easy access from the front. Adjustable arm heights accommodate varying material lengths, offering flexibility for warehouses with diverse inventory.

Pallet-Supported Racks

Pallet-supported long material racks integrate pallet storage with horizontal support for long items. This combination allows warehouses to store both standard palletized goods and long items efficiently, making them versatile for mixed-material environments.

Mobile and Adjustable Systems

Some modern racks offer mobile bases or adjustable configurations to maximize space and adapt to changing inventory needs. These systems can be reconfigured quickly to accommodate different materials or warehouse layouts, offering long-term flexibility.

Applications Across Industries

Long material storage racks are used in diverse industries where long or bulky items are common. These applications illustrate how efficiency and organization improve operational outcomes.

Metal and Steel Fabrication

Steel beams, rods, and profiles are commonly stored on cantilever racks to prevent bending and damage. Efficient storage ensures materials are easily accessible for cutting, welding, and assembly processes.

Woodworking and Lumber Storage

Timber, plywood sheets, and other long wooden items are stored horizontally to maintain straightness and quality. Adjustable racks accommodate different lengths and thicknesses, supporting diverse woodworking projects.

Construction Materials Warehousing

Pipes, conduit, and other construction materials are frequently stored on long material racks to optimize warehouse layout. These racks improve inventory management, reduce handling time, and minimize material damage during storage and retrieval.

Design and Load Capacity Considerations

Choosing the right rack involves careful consideration of weight, length, and intended use. Racks are rated by load capacity per arm and total rack weight, ensuring safety and reliability in heavy-duty operations.

  • Determine maximum material length and weight per level.
  • Select racks with adjustable or modular arms for flexibility.
  • Ensure proper anchoring and stability to prevent tipping or collapse.
  • Consider powder-coated or treated finishes for durability in industrial environments.
